#8782bc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8782bc is composed of 52.9% red, 51%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.2% cyan, 30.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 245.2 degrees, a saturation of 30.2% and a lightness of 62.4%. #8782bc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#0f0579.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

Shades and Tints of #8782bc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f5f5f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#8782bc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9998a6 is the less saturated color, while #5040fe is the most saturated one.
